#c70f03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c70f03 is composed of 78% red, 5.9%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.5%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 3.7 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 39.6%. #c70f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1e06 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#c70f03 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c70f03 has RGB values of R:199, G:15,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.98,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13045507.

Shades and Tints of #c70f03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060000 is the darkest color, while #fff2f1 is the lightest one.
